Just to make a comparison, I decided to calculate the weight of the food and drink that a typical standard western diet meal would weigh and compare it to a whole food mono fruit meal that I would eat.
The pizzas were from Papa Johns and fortunately for me Papa Johns has a web site that contains the nutritional information of their pizzas. Most of the diners were eating at least 2 slices of pizza (some had more and some less). Also along with the pizza most every diner was drinking soda. A few preferred to have water, coffee or tea but most chose to drink the soda.
Here is my calculation for an average person:
2 slices of Papa John’s works pizza contains 740 calories. 220 of those calories are from fat. This is about 30% of the nutrients are fat, which is about the standard for the typical western diet. The weight of 1 slice of pizza is about 6 ounces, 2 slices are 12 ounces or 3/4 of a pound.
If that was the end of it then my coworker was correct as the standard western meal is less than a pound and contains enough calories for a single meal at 740 calories. A typical meal for me is about 2.5 pounds of grapes. This amount of grapes is about 760 calories (just 20 more than the pizza meal). The grapes meal is a pure whole food that contains nearly no toxins and doesn’t make me thirsty at all. There is no salt, spices, onions, garlic or other condiments on my food. The food is full of water and tastes fresh and sweet without adding anything.
The pizza eaters were consuming on average about 2 glasses of soda to ‘wash’ down the pizza. This amounts to about 16 ounces of liquid. 16 ounces of liquid weighs around 1 pound. In all the standard western dieters or pizza eaters were consuming 1.75 pounds of food and drink. I was consuming 2.5 pounds.
There really is not much difference between the amount of food that I ate versus the amount of food the standard western diet or pizza dieters were eating. If you also add the amount of calories that they consumed in the soda (16 ounces) they ate way too many calories as well. 16 ounces of regular soda contains about 200 calories. Their total calories consumed was now 940, my meal was 760 calories. Since the soda is fat free their actual percentage of fat is now down to 23%.
The problem for those who chose the soda instead of water to dilute the toxins have eaten 200 extra empty calories that contains no nutrients at all. This is excess calories since the average person only needs to eat about 700 or so calories per meal (assuming they eat 3 meals a day).
In conclusion, I do have to agree that the sheer weight of my meals are slightly higher than standard western diet meals but they do not contain excess empty calories and do not require any liquid to wash down the toxins. I think I’ll stick with fruit.
